Subject: Logistics Provider Change

To the executive team: effective the first of next month, Quillbrook Supply will replace Danver Haulage with Setterline Transport across all branches. Branch managers have been instructed to update receiving schedules and inform warehouse staff. Cost per shipment drops modestly, and tracking coverage improves. No customer-facing changes are expected in the first cycle. Please review the confidential planning note appended directly below this message.

board note of hawef-yajog: The finance team signed off on a budget of $379.0 million for Project Eliox.

# Encoding Detection for Uploaded Text Files

When a customer uploads a text file to Pellwood Docs, the Strandline importer samples the first 8 KB to guess encoding. UTF-8 with BOM, UTF-16, and Latin-1 are detected reliably; legacy East Asian encodings fall back to a heuristic that occasionally misfires on short files. If a customer reports garbled characters, ask for the file size and confirm which importer build handled it. The current production importer is traceable below.

build token for yahig-kaguf: htk3_c19

## Tuning

The receipt mailer (Almsgate) batches donation receipts and sends through the Thornquay relay. On-call: if the queue backs up, resist the urge to crank batch size — the relay rate-limits per connection, and bigger batches just mean bigger retries. Scale worker count first, then shorten the flush interval. Dedupe window must stay longer than the retry horizon or donors get duplicate receipts, which generates tickets. All knobs live in one place and are read at worker start. Current production values follow.

tuning table, kajop-yafof:
QUOTAS = {
    "wenath": 10,
    "ulaael": 5,
}

## Environments

Paging on the Corvella public API works the same everywhere, but the knobs differ per environment. Staging uses tiny page sizes on purpose — it forces clients to actually follow cursors instead of grabbing everything in one call. Production caps are higher but not unlimited; if a consumer asks for more, we clamp silently rather than erroring. Cursor tokens expire, so don't cache them overnight. Each environment's pagination settings are listed below.

service settings:
[gilok]
host = gilok.zemvarstack.internal
user = gilok_svc
database = gilok_prod